Sidhu spends most for constituency

Sidhu spends most for constituency

Rediff.com19 Jun 2008

Maverick Member of Parliament Navjot Singh Sidhu has achieved yet another milestone in his career. He has outdone colleagues across party lines by becoming one of two legislators who spent the most amount of Member of Parliament Local Area Development Scheme funds in their respective constituencies.Placed marginally behind Trinamool Congress' Mamta Banerjee, the Bharatiya Janata Party firebrand has topped the list of MPs from his state in the usage of MPLADS funds.

Why Sidhu walked out of the 1996 England tour

Why Sidhu walked out of the 1996 England tour

Rediff.com26 Oct 2011

Former India opener Navjot Singh Sidhu walked out of India's 1996 cricket tour of England because he thought his captain, Mohammed Azharuddin, was constantly abusing him, a new book by former Board of Control for Cricket in India secretary Jaywant Lele claims.
